Mesothelioma Lawyers Can Help You File Mesothelioma Asbestos Claims

Many families of victims of mesothelioma receive compensation as the result of a mesothelioma case settlement or verdict. Compensation can also be derived from asbestos trust funds and the Department of Veterans Affairs.

Mesothelioma lawsuits are typically framed as personal injury suits or wrongful death claims. A mesothelioma lawyer will help you determine the best type of claim to submit.

Trust Funds

asbestos law victims must be compensated for their losses, which include medical expenses, lost income and suffering. Compensation from asbestos trust funds could assist them in paying these costs. Asbestos trust funds are pools of money that were set aside by the companies that produced asbestos-containing products. The funds were set up in the 1980s when companies were aware of asbestos, which is a dangerous substance, and then fil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ection to avoid legal liability in lawsuits.

Each trust fund assigns an amount to the various kinds of asbestos-related diseases with the most serious types being given a higher price. Each trust is allocated a percentage of the total claim that they will pay. Asbestos attorneys help victims maximize their compensation by filing claims with multiple asbestos trust fund.

It is essential to submit an asbestos claim trust fund claim as soon as possible after diagnosis to ensure that compensation is received in time. The timeline varies by case, but most victims receive their payouts within 90 days of submitting their claim. Some victims might qualify for expedited reviews that allow them to be compensated based on criteria set by the asbestos firm.

The average mesothelioma payout from a fund is $1 million or higher. The exact amount of money paid will depend on the asbestos-related companies involved in each case and the trust's percentage payout.
